I had been using (and getting addicted to) Function Key Mapper for several years and didn't know about One Key until it failed to work with Snow Leopard. I just thought I would give this a shot. This is superior in every way except one. One Key does not seem to have the ability to use modifier keystrokes to launch applications. So once you have assigned an Fkey to one application, that is all you can use it for. Try using a modifier and you get an error tone. Function Keys Mapper allows you to use modifiers.
However, One Key is much faster and doesn't use up any processor time to work properly (Function Keys Mapper always used up way too much percentage of the processors' time in my opinion).
I recommend it highly.
